A multiple-valued logic and memory with combined single-electron and metal-oxide-semiconductor transistors.
Devices that combine single-electron and metal-oxide-semiconductor (MOS) transistors are newly proposed as basic components of multiple-valued (MV) logic, such as a universal literal gate and a quantizer.
